[PATCH] hfs: Validate CNIDs in hfs_read_inode
From: George Anthony Vernon
Date: Thu Oct 02 2025 - 20:41:24 EST
hfs_read_inode previously did not validate CNIDs read from disk, thereby
allowing bad inodes to be constructed and placed on the dirty list,
eventually hitting a bug on writeback.
Validate reserved CNIDs according to Apple technical note TN1150.

+/*
+ * is_valid_cnid
+ *
+ * Validate the CNID of a catalog record read from disk
+ */
+static bool is_valid_cnid(unsigned long cnid, s8 type)
+{
+ if (likely(cnid >= HFS_FIRSTUSER_CNID))
+ return true;
+
+ switch (cnid) {
+ case HFS_POR_CNID:
+ return type == HFS_CDR_DIR;
+ case HFS_ROOT_CNID:
+ return type == HFS_CDR_DIR;
+ case HFS_EXT_CNID:
+ return type == HFS_CDR_FIL;
+ case HFS_CAT_CNID:
+ return type == HFS_CDR_FIL;
+ case HFS_BAD_CNID:
+ return type == HFS_CDR_FIL;
+ case HFS_EXCH_CNID:
+ return type == HFS_CDR_FIL;
+ default:
+ return false;
+ }
+}
